Which chips specifically are we talking about? Nexperia's products page looks like it's mostly basic semiconductors and standard logic ICs, all of which are available from several manufacturers. Sure, they might have to modify the PCB layout if the pinouts are different, but that doesn't seem like a major hurdle.

Respinning a PCB can be a bigger deal than you'd think, if regulatory certification is required. In the EU automotive sector, I'd guess it is.

It appears that the industry learned exactly nothing from the COVID shortages.

To be clear, automakers during pandemic canceled all their chip orders, then after the wafer slots were reallocated, proceeded to uncancel all their orders leading to even more chaos in the industry. I think that this point, fabs should stop giving the auto industry any preferential treatment.
